Arette Artesanal Suave Blanco is a 100% Blue Weber tequila from El Llano under NOM 1109, the Orendain family distillery near Tequila and Amatitán in the Valles. The Artesanal Suave line is the top tier of the range, and it parts from the regular Arette by cooking the agaves in a traditional stone horno rather than faster autoclaves, one of the few houses still working this way for a slower, steadier bake that draws out the more delicate agave notes.
Fermentation runs an unusually long four days, the spirit is distilled twice in pot stills using spring water from the Tequila volcano, and the blanco rests six months in steel tanks before bottling at 38%. The house works without glycerol, caramel or oak extract. The nose is mineral and fresh with cooked agave, pepper and fruit, the palate soft and lasting with clean agave, herbs, honey and a light peppery edge.
